Assistant Office Manager

Scale 6

35 Hours Per Week; Term Time Only

Required for September 2021 (or as soon after)

Gascoigne Primary – a dynamic and forward-thinking school

in which highly-skilled professionals enable all pupils to

make good progress.

Our inclusive ethos underpins everything that we do. We are a

school that takes seriously its duty to transform individual’s lives. In

judging the school to be Good in 2017, Ofsted noted that our

“commitment to all pupils and their families is clear for all to

see…(our) work with the most vulnerable is a strength…making a

real difference to pupils’ well-being.” Ofsted February 2017

As we continue to expand towards seven forms of entry, we are

looking to appoint excellent professionals, with the commitment and

drive required to provide an excellent service to our families. We are

seeking to appoint an excellent Assistant Office Manager with high

expectations and who will share our vision for all children to

succeed and for Gascoigne Primary to be a great place to be.

This is an exciting opportunity for an experienced administrative

officer, who is ready for the next step in their career, to gain valuable

experience within one of Britain’s biggest primary schools. The

successful candidate will make valuable contributions within a large

team; to the overall effectiveness of the school.

Ideal candidates will:

• have experience of working within a school environment;

• have a helpful, flexible and positive nature and the ability to work well

under pressure;

• have very good interpersonal skills;

• have excellent communication skills;

• have excellent office and ICT skills including Integris, Parent Pay,

Excel.

• Understanding of GDPR;

• have experience of data and information management systems and

working with pupil data;

• be committed to our school vision and mission statement;

• enjoy working in a varied and interesting environment;

• have the ability to maintain confidentiality;

• have the ability to work independently as well as part of a large team.
